Transaction 59126a28e44c8a6a278807611079ef75a2a336a7aa0dab4024322e1c0bf2f505

1 Input
2 Outputs
  • 59126a28e44c8a6a278807611079ef75a2a336a7aa0dab4024322e1c0bf2f505:0
  • value  15376000
    address  2Mw64G5n7SGHeA911XzgwmMRsHbaZFXR6iB
  • 59126a28e44c8a6a278807611079ef75a2a336a7aa0dab4024322e1c0bf2f505:1
  • value  11519612682
    address  2N16uuax4BVYNZd1oRBHw31FEeLDchFXi24